The final price for your bathroom project depends on a few specific things. First, the size of your space and the layout changes you want matter. If we are moving plumbing lines or electrical outlets, that adds labor time compared to a simple swap. Your choice of materials—like tile type, custom vanities, or premium shower hardware—also shifts the total. We focus on your specific needs to ensure you don't overpay for things you don't want. For bathroom floor tiles in Los Angeles homes, porcelain and ceramic are top choices due to their durability and water resistance. Many homeowners opt for tiles that mimic natural stone or wood for a sophisticated look. Consider slip-resistance for safety, especially in family homes. Satin paint is a practical and popular choice for bathrooms in Los Angeles. It offers a slight sheen that is more durable and easier to clean than matte finishes, making it resistant to moisture and common bathroom grime. It doesn't highlight imperfections as much as glossier paints, providing a good balance.
